How E-Waste Pickup Lessens Environmental Impact

Electronic waste pickup services serve a critical role in lessening the environmental consequences of discarded electronics, as they support the responsible collection and recycling of hazardous materials. These programs help stop harmful substances, such as lead, mercury, and cadmium, from contaminating soil and water systems. By systematically gathering and transporting electronic waste, they confirm that hazardous materials are processed in compliance with environmental guidelines.

Additionally, electronic waste collection services support resource recovery by routing high-value materials, including copper, gold, and silver, back into the manufacturing process. This lowers the demand for new raw materials, thus preserving natural resources and reducing energy expenditure associated with mining and processing.

In addition, these services increase community awareness about the significance of responsible e-waste management, prompting people and organizations to engage in eco-friendly practices. In general, e-waste removal services significantly support a healthier, cleaner environment by addressing the challenges created by electronic waste.

Future Technologies in Recycling

Advancements in technology are set to transform e-waste recycling, improving sustainability and efficiency. Sophisticated robotic systems and automated sorting technologies are continually being adopted by recycling facilities, allowing for the precise separation of precious components from electronic waste. Artificial intelligence (AI) serves a vital function in streamlining these operations, supporting real-time decision-making and improving recovery rates. Furthermore, pioneering techniques such as biotechnological methods and hydrometallurgy are designed to extract precious metals with reduced ecological consequences. Blockchain technology is also being explored for monitoring electronic waste across the recycling process, guaranteeing traceability and responsibility. As these innovations advance, they will markedly reduce the carbon footprint of e-waste disposal, paving the way for a greener tomorrow in e-waste management.

Changes to Policy Are Coming

Lawmakers are preparing to introduce significant policy changes designed to improve electronic waste recycling efforts. These initiatives are designed to address the escalating issues associated with electronic waste disposal and its ecological consequences. Recommended policies feature more rigorous requirements for producers related to overseeing product end-of-life processes, motivating them to create recyclable products. Furthermore, rewards for customers to hand in outdated electronic products are under consideration, fostering a culture of responsible disposal. Governments may also increase funding for e-waste collection initiatives, seeking to broaden reach and improve effectiveness in e-waste collection. By promoting transparency and accountability within waste management operations, policymakers hope to reduce landfill contributions while enhancing material reclamation, thus establishing a more environmentally responsible framework for managing e-waste going forward.

How Is Data Security Protected During E-Waste Disposal?

Data security during e-waste disposal is guaranteed via methods such as data wiping, physical destruction of storage devices, and certification from reputable recyclers, safeguarding sensitive information and preventing unauthorized access to personal and corporate data.

What Occurs with E-Waste Once It Has Been Collected?

After e-waste is picked up, it is carefully sorted to identify recyclable materials, followed by dismantling and refinement. Hazardous components are safely disposed of, while salvageable metals and plastics are given new purpose, contributing to sustainable resource management efforts.
